### 1. TLS everywhere
|
||||
|
||||
All HTTP between nodes, tracker, and gateway uses HTTPS (TLS 1.3). Self-signed certificates are auto-generated on first node start and stored in `~/.config/meshnet/`. The certificate fingerprint is included in every heartbeat and gossip envelope. Nodes use TOFU (trust on first use) — they accept a peer's cert on first contact and pin the fingerprint; connections from the same peer with a different fingerprint are rejected.

The relay node uses a real CA-signed certificate (Let's Encrypt) because it is the internet-facing bootstrap point.

> **Alpha reality correction (2026-07-04, ADR-0016):** As implemented, **TLS applies to the relay path** (`packages/relay`, WSS circuit proxy) and P2P packages that generate certs — **not** to plain HTTP on tracker ↔ node inference and registration in typical LAN/dev deployments. Tracker registration already requires `https://` URLs for production trackers, but node-to-tracker proxy traffic may still be plaintext on alpha. Full end-to-end TLS remains the target; alpha documents this as a **known limitation**, not a silent guarantee. Hive gossip auth (ADR-0017) is the immediate mitigation for tracker replication integrity.

### 2. mDNS for LAN peer discovery
|
||||
|
||||
Python `zeroconf` library. Service type: `_meshnet._tcp.local.`. A node announces itself on startup and browses for existing peers. This is zero-config discovery for home and lab networks. mDNS does not traverse routers, which is correct — LAN discovery should not bleed into the internet.
